In our study today, we learn about the immutability of God's counsel. Then we uncover the truth that it is an impossibility for God to lie. We also see how we are now heirs to the promises. We learn that this knowledge should cause us to lay hold on the hope that is set before us. This hope is referred to as 'the anchor of our souls' by the author of Hebrews.
We finish up with a concise study of Melchizedek at the end... in other words, we cover quite a few topics today!
In our Q&A segment, we were asked: Why does Jesus make a big deal out of calling someone a fool in Matt. 5:21-22?
